Safety Books Distributed to DPS Elementary Schools

In August 2007 two more books on safety were distributed to all DPS elementary schools.  The books are Stay Safe by Claire Llewellyn from the QEB Looking After Me Series and Safety in Public Places by Lucia Raatma from The Child's World Living Well Series.  Look for these books in your school library.  They are appropriate for use by teachers, parents and students in grades ECE-3.  Click here for a complete list of Safety Books distributed to elementary school libraries.
